`
iceman1952
  • 浏览: 8350 次
  • 性别: Icon_minigender_1
  • 来自: 南京
文章分类
社区版块
存档分类

简单的几句代码,输入就是乱码,对字符串编码有研究的请进

阅读更多
列出我的笔记本上可用的网络接口,但是,无论如何就是乱码,代码非常简单,如下:
package examples.a06;

import java.net.NetworkInterface;
import java.util.Enumeration;

public class InterfaceLister {
	public static void main(String[] args) throws Exception {
		Enumeration interfaces = NetworkInterface.getNetworkInterfaces();
		while (interfaces.hasMoreElements()) {
			NetworkInterface ni = (NetworkInterface) interfaces.nextElement();
			System.out.println(ni);
		}
	}
}

输出是:
name:lo (MS TCP Loopback interface) index: 1 addresses:
/127.0.0.1;

name:eth0 (W-ibeda virtual adapter - ????ü??????ò?????) index: 2 addresses:

name:eth1 (Broadcom NetLink (TM) Fast Ethernet - ????ü??????ò?????) index: 65540 addresses:
/192.168.0.100;

name:eth2 (Intel(R) Wireless WiFi Link 5100 - ????ü??????ò?????) index: 458757 addresses:

name:ppp0 (WAN (PPP/SLIP) Interface) index: 786438 addresses:
/117.88.171.252;

那位高手可以将乱码正确显示出来?
分享到:
评论

相关推荐

    winform的字符串转换乱码解决

    在Windows Forms(Winform)应用开发中,遇到字符串转换出现乱码的问题是非常常见的。这通常涉及到字符编码的不一致或不正确处理。本篇将详细解释这个问题的原因,并提供解决方案。 一、乱码产生的原因 1. 文件...

    java获取字符串编码类型代码(导入直接查看结果)

    上述代码会遍历Java支持的所有字符集,并尝试将字符串编码和解码,如果编码和解码后的内容一致,那么这个编码就可能是字符串的原始编码。然而,这种方法并不总是准确,因为可能存在多个编码方式都能正确表示相同的...

    vb 简单字符串加密解密函数 避免乱码

    本例提供了一个简单的VBScript字符串加密解密函数实现,通过调整ASCII码值来实现加密目的。需要注意的是,这种加密方法安全性较低,不适用于对安全性要求较高的场合。同时,为了避免乱码问题,需要合理选择密钥值,...

    判断字符串编码是utf-8还是gb23121

    判断字符串编码的重要性在于,正确地判断字符串编码可以避免乱码的出现,提高程序的稳定性和可靠性。同时,判断字符串编码也可以用于数据的存储和传输,确保数据的正确性和一致性。 本文介绍了通过ord函数来判断...

    字符串乱码解决gb2312

    标题“字符串乱码解决gb2312”和描述“字符串乱码解决 gb2312 培训机构资料”指向了在处理中文字符时可能遇到的编码问题,尤其是与GB2312编码相关的挑战。GB2312是中国大陆广泛使用的一种汉字编码标准,但在不同系统...

    字符串编码简介和编码转换

    在国际化的背景下,字符串编码显得尤为重要,因为不同的语言和文化可能使用不同的字符集,这就需要有标准来统一处理这些差异。 首先,让我们了解一下什么是字符编码。字符编码是一种规则,它将字符(如字母、数字、...

    impala中substr()截取中文字符串乱码的问题

    然而,当涉及到处理中文字符时,Impala的内置函数`substr()`和`substring()`可能会遇到一些挑战,尤其是在截取中文字符串时可能出现乱码问题。这是因为这两个函数在设计时可能没有充分考虑多字节字符集,如UTF-8,而...

    java字符串编码获取

    了解如何在Java中获取和处理字符串的编码至关重要,尤其是在处理包含中文字符的情况下,因为中文字符可能涉及多种编码格式,如GBK、GB2312、UTF-8等。本文将深入探讨Java中字符串编码的相关知识点。 1. 字符串与...

    字符串中的乱码,VBA

    把单元格的值赋值给字符串变量,再用msgbox函数现实字符串变量的值,竟然显示乱码

    php字符串屏蔽,解决中文乱码

    1、代码实现将输入的字符串三等分将中间部分用等量的*号替换用于实现屏蔽信息效果 例如身份证号:441424******0423654 2、解决字符串替换时中文乱码问题实现替换 如:张三 替换为 张* 李二狗 替换为 李*狗

    java代码-使用java解决xml--查找并替换字符串(避免乱码)的问题的源代码

    java代码-使用java解决xml--查找并替换字符串(避免乱码)的问题的源代码 ——学习参考资料:仅用于个人学习使用!

    以utf8格式截取的字符串编码

    因此,在对UTF-8字符串进行操作时,我们必须考虑到这种变长特性,避免在字节边界中间截断字符串,导致乱码或解码错误。 在PHP中,可以使用`mb_strcut`函数来安全地截取UTF-8字符串。`mb_strcut`是多字节字符串函数...

    Java判断字符串是否含有乱码实例代码

    本文将介绍通过实例代码如何判断一个字符串是否含有乱码,并通过编写的Java方法来实现此功能。 首先,我们需要明确什么情况下的字符串可以被认为是“乱码”。通常,乱码指的是由于字符编码不正确而导致显示出来的...

    C#简单判断字符编码的方法

    本文实例讲述了C#简单判断字符编码的方法。分享给大家供大家参考,具体如下: public static string GetText(byte[] buff) { string strReslut = string.Empty; if (buff.Length > 3) { if (buff[0] == 239 && ...

    Windows10 + qt5.8.0解决编码乱码问题总结.pdf

    在Windows 10系统上使用Qt5.8.0进行编程时,常常会遇到中文乱码的问题,这些问题主要表现在代码中的中文注释和字符串显示乱码、编译输出信息乱码以及保存文件时中文路径乱码。这些问题产生的根本原因在于Windows系统...

    stm32笔记:解决mdk编辑代码时的各种乱码问题

    7. **注释和字符串处理**:在C/C++代码中,注释和字符串常量可能导致乱码问题。确保在编写时使用正确的编码格式,并在需要时使用转义序列来表示非ASCII字符。 通过以上步骤,我们应该能有效地解决MDK编辑代码时的...

    js对中文字符串进行gb2312编码解码

    这里有一个简单的GB2312编码和解码的示例代码片段: ```javascript // 编码函数 function encodeGB2312(str) { var result = []; for (var i = 0; i ; i++) { var code = str.charCodeAt(i).toString(16); // ...

    telnet输入乱码的解决

    总的来说,解决telnet输入乱码问题通常涉及到字符编码的匹配、终端设置以及网络状况的检查。通过上述步骤和建议,大多数情况下可以有效地解决这个问题,恢复telnet的正常操作。在遇到此类问题时,理解问题的根源和...

    Java设置String字符串编码方法详解

    在Java编程语言中,处理字符串编码是至关重要的,因为正确的编码和解码可以确保数据的准确性和一致性。本文将深入探讨Java中设置String字符串编码的方法,帮助开发者更好地理解和使用这些功能。 首先,我们需要理解...

Global site tag (gtag.js) - Google Analytics